- The distance between Zahedan, Iran and Bermuda, Bermuda is approximately 11,060 km or 6,873 mi.
- To reach Zahedan in this distance one would set out from Bermuda bearing 45.9°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Zahedan bearing 135.8° or SE .
- Zahedan has a subtropical hot desert climate (BWh) whereas Bermuda has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- The mean annual temperature is 3.5 °C (6.2°F) cooler.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 13.4 °C (24.1°F) more in Zahedan.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to barely hyperoceanic.
- Total annual precipitation averages 1439.9 mm (56.7 in) less which is equivalent to 1439.9 l/m² (35.34 US gal/ft²) or 14,399,000 l/ha (1,539,349 US gal/ac) less. About 0 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 2.9° higher in Zahedan than in Bermuda.
- Relative humidity levels are 39% lower.
- The mean dew point temperature is 15°C (26.9°F) lower.
